Is Your Board Stuck in Operations? That May be Okay.

Leading Associations

As many as half of all associations at the local, state, national, and international level – don’t fit the standard governance model that is treated as “gospel” by governance experts. Some of the so-called “best practices” in governance are not practiced by a significant number of boards. And, instead of questioning whether such practices apply in all situations, nonprofit governance literature provides a one-size-fits-all approach that implies all boards should be doing such things.

Forming an Event Partnership: 4 Questions to Consider

Eplys

Have you thought about joining forces with another company for your next event? There’s a lot to gain from an event partnership, like having access to more staff and more funds as well as reaching a larger audience. That said, you need to make sure that your partnership is a good fit before you jump right into something that could affect your organization and/or event brand in the long run.
